Output 3b66348e74f46838fae341e727cee52718bd6fd553435c82bc8553809926e0ef:1

value
15622991
script pubkey
OP_0 OP_PUSHBYTES_20 d61d6b4840c5b844091a152b59fc1ddc8e61877e
address
bc1q6cwkkjzqckuygzg6z544nlqamj8xrpm7ele6wj
transaction
3b66348e74f46838fae341e727cee52718bd6fd553435c82bc8553809926e0ef
spent
true